diff --git a/packages/tiptap/src/Editor.js b/packages/tiptap/src/Editor.js index 133b2829..0405cd6a 100644 --- a/packages/tiptap/src/Editor.js +++ b/packages/tiptap/src/Editor.js @@ -374,10 +374,6 @@ export default class Editor extends Emitter { } setContent(content = {}, emitUpdate = false, parseOptions) { - if (!this.view.editable) { - return - } - const newState = EditorState.create({ schema: this.state.schema, doc: this.createDocument(content, parseOptions), diff --git a/packages/tiptap/test/Editor.spec.js b/packages/tiptap/test/Editor.spec.js index bf7a97b8..974dc76a 100644 --- a/packages/tiptap/test/Editor.spec.js +++ b/packages/tiptap/test/Editor.spec.js @@ -240,17 +240,6 @@ test('clear content', () => { expect(editor.getHTML()).toEqual('

') }) -test('clear content', () => { - const editor = new Editor({ - editable: false, - content: '

Foo

', - }) - - editor.clearContent() - - expect(editor.getHTML()).toEqual('

Foo

') -}) - test('init callback', done => { const editor = new Editor({ content: '

Foo

',